The process of acquiring a video file from the YouTube platform via the internet for offline access allows users to view content without requiring an active network connection. This often involves utilizing third-party software or web-based services designed to extract the video data from YouTube’s servers and save it in a common video file format, such as MP4. As an illustration, an individual may choose to save an instructional video for viewing in an area with limited or no internet access.
The ability to secure YouTube videos offers several advantages. It enables users to retain copies of content that may later be removed from the platform, creating a personal archive. Furthermore, it facilitates viewing in environments where internet connectivity is unreliable or unavailable, such as during travel or in areas with limited bandwidth. Historically, the rise of streaming video has presented challenges for consistent access; therefore, the option to locally store content provides a solution to those challenges and ensures uninterrupted viewing.

1. Legality Considerations
The act of acquiring video files from YouTube implicates a complex web of legal considerations, primarily centered on copyright law. Copyright holders possess exclusive rights to their creative works, including the right to control reproduction and distribution. Therefore, the unauthorized acquisition of copyrighted video content directly infringes upon these rights. The practice of downloading such material without explicit permission from the copyright owner constitutes a violation of copyright law. A practical example is the unauthorized downloading of a commercially produced music video. The individual performing the download is potentially liable for copyright infringement, as the video is the intellectual property of the record label or artist.
Furthermore, even when a video is freely available for viewing on YouTube, it does not automatically grant permission for downloading. Many creators license their content under specific terms, often retaining all rights or granting limited usage rights. Some videos may fall under a Creative Commons license, which allows for certain uses such as sharing or adaptation, provided attribution is given to the original creator. However, even with a Creative Commons license, commercial use may be prohibited. Ignoring these licensing terms and downloading a video for commercial purposes, such as incorporating it into a marketing campaign without permission, can lead to legal repercussions.
In summary, understanding the legal framework surrounding copyright is paramount when considering the acquisition of video content from YouTube. While technical capabilities may exist to enable downloads, the legal permissibility hinges entirely on the rights granted by the copyright holder and the applicable licensing terms. Failure to respect these rights can result in legal action, underscoring the critical importance of adhering to copyright law when engaging in this practice.
2. Available Methods
The accessibility of video content from YouTube for offline viewing hinges directly on the methods employed to acquire such files. These methods vary in complexity, legality, and associated risks, thereby necessitating a careful evaluation of options.
-
Third-Party Software
Dedicated software applications designed for video acquisition frequently offer user-friendly interfaces and batch processing capabilities. These applications, available for both desktop and mobile platforms, often allow for the selection of video quality and file format. However, reliance on third-party software introduces potential security vulnerabilities, including malware or bundled adware. The use of such software often violates YouTube’s terms of service.
-
Browser Extensions
Web browser extensions provide a convenient means of integrating video acquisition functionality directly into the YouTube interface. These extensions typically add a download button to the video page, simplifying the process. However, similar to software applications, browser extensions can pose security risks, as they require broad permissions within the browser. Furthermore, extensions may be abandoned by developers, leading to compatibility issues or security flaws.
-
Online Download Services
Numerous websites offer video acquisition services, allowing users to paste a YouTube video URL into a designated field and initiate the download process. These services are generally accessible from any device with a web browser and internet connection. While convenient, online download services often employ aggressive advertising tactics and may redirect users to malicious websites. Furthermore, the quality and integrity of the downloaded video cannot be guaranteed.
-
Screen Recording
Screen recording software captures the video as it plays on the user’s screen. This method circumvents direct acquisition but is less efficient and results in lower video quality. Screen recording also requires the user to actively play the video during the recording process. The resulting video file is typically larger and may suffer from frame rate issues or audio synchronization problems. Despite its limitations, screen recording can be a viable option when other methods are unavailable or prohibited.
The efficacy and safety of acquiring video content from YouTube are directly impacted by the method selected. Each approach presents distinct advantages and disadvantages, requiring users to carefully consider their individual needs and risk tolerance. Understanding these nuances is critical for navigating the complex landscape of digital media acquisition.

4. Security Risks
Acquiring video content from YouTube through unofficial channels introduces a range of security risks. The practice necessitates a careful evaluation of potential threats and mitigation strategies. Failure to address these risks can lead to adverse consequences, including data breaches, malware infections, and compromised system integrity.
-
Malware Distribution
Third-party software and online services offering video downloading capabilities often serve as vectors for malware distribution. These platforms may bundle malicious software with legitimate downloads or redirect users to compromised websites. For example, a user attempting to download a video might inadvertently install a Trojan horse that grants unauthorized access to their system. The implications extend beyond individual devices, potentially impacting network security and data confidentiality.
-
Phishing Attacks
Online download services frequently employ deceptive tactics to lure users into providing sensitive information. These tactics include phishing scams disguised as software updates or security alerts. A user, believing they are updating their download manager, may inadvertently enter their login credentials on a fraudulent website, compromising their account security. This highlights the importance of verifying the legitimacy of online resources before providing any personal information.
-
Data Harvesting
Some third-party applications and websites collect user data without explicit consent. This data can include browsing history, IP addresses, and even personally identifiable information. This data harvesting can be used for targeted advertising, identity theft, or other malicious purposes. For instance, a user downloading a video might unknowingly consent to the collection of their browsing habits, which are then sold to marketing firms. The implications include privacy violations and potential exposure to spam or unwanted solicitations.
-
Compromised Software Integrity
Unofficial software sources often lack rigorous security audits and quality control measures. This can result in the distribution of compromised software containing vulnerabilities that can be exploited by malicious actors. For example, a downloaded video converter might contain a buffer overflow vulnerability that allows an attacker to execute arbitrary code on the user’s system. Maintaining up-to-date antivirus software and utilizing reputable download sources can mitigate this risk.
These security considerations underscore the importance of exercising caution when acquiring video content from YouTube through unofficial methods. Employing robust security practices, such as utilizing reputable antivirus software, verifying the authenticity of software sources, and being vigilant against phishing attempts, can significantly reduce the risk of encountering these threats. While convenient, circumventing official channels for video downloading carries inherent risks that necessitate a proactive and informed approach to security.
5. Video Quality
The perceived value and utility of acquired video content from YouTube are intrinsically linked to its quality. This section will explore various facets of video quality, illustrating their significance in the context of securing videos from the platform.
-
Resolution
Resolution, typically expressed in pixels (e.g., 1920×1080 for Full HD), dictates the level of detail visible in the video. Higher resolutions result in sharper, more detailed images, while lower resolutions can appear blurry or pixelated. When acquiring videos from YouTube, the available resolution options depend on the original upload and the capabilities of the downloading tool. For example, a user downloading a tutorial video may prioritize high resolution to clearly see intricate details demonstrated in the video. The resolution directly impacts the viewing experience, particularly on larger screens.
-
Bitrate
Bitrate, measured in bits per second (bps), quantifies the amount of data used to encode the video. A higher bitrate generally translates to better video quality, as more data is available to represent the image. However, higher bitrates also result in larger file sizes. When acquiring videos, users often face a trade-off between video quality and file size. For instance, a user with limited storage space may opt for a lower bitrate to reduce the file size, accepting a corresponding decrease in video quality. The choice of bitrate impacts the visual fidelity of the video and the required storage capacity.
-
Frame Rate
Frame rate, expressed in frames per second (fps), determines the smoothness of motion in the video. Higher frame rates result in smoother, more fluid motion, while lower frame rates can appear choppy or jerky. Standard frame rates include 24 fps (commonly used in film), 30 fps, and 60 fps. When acquiring videos from YouTube, maintaining the original frame rate is crucial for preserving the intended visual experience. For example, downloading a gameplay video with a low frame rate can make fast-paced action appear blurry and difficult to follow. The frame rate directly influences the perceived smoothness and realism of the video.
-
Codec
A codec (coder-decoder) is an algorithm used to compress and decompress video data. Different codecs offer varying levels of compression efficiency and video quality. Common video codecs include H.264 (AVC) and H.265 (HEVC). When acquiring videos from YouTube, the choice of codec impacts the file size and compatibility with different devices and software. For instance, H.265 offers better compression efficiency than H.264, resulting in smaller file sizes for the same video quality. However, H.265 may not be supported by older devices or software. The selected codec influences the trade-off between file size, video quality, and compatibility.
The considerations described above concerning resolution, bitrate, frame rate, and codec factors represent pivotal factors regarding the perceived quality of videos obtained from YouTube. Each aspect contributes to the viewing experience, and the user is often faced with balancing these factors against storage constraints or compatibility requirements. Proper selection of these elements ensures optimum enjoyment, based on individual needs.
6. File Formats
The selection of file formats is a critical consideration when acquiring video content from YouTube, directly influencing compatibility, storage requirements, and overall viewing experience. Understanding the characteristics of various file formats is essential for ensuring that downloaded videos can be played on the intended devices and platforms without compatibility issues or quality degradation.
-
MP4 (MPEG-4 Part 14)
MP4 is a widely supported container format for video and audio, offering a balance between file size and quality. Its broad compatibility makes it a popular choice for acquiring videos from YouTube. For example, an MP4 file containing H.264 video and AAC audio can be played on most computers, smartphones, and tablets. The prevalence of MP4 ensures accessibility across diverse devices, simplifying the viewing process for end-users.
-
WebM
WebM is an open-source, royalty-free video format designed for web-based video playback. It is often used by YouTube as an alternative to MP4, particularly for higher resolution videos. A user seeking to download a 4K video from YouTube may encounter WebM as the primary format option. While WebM offers good quality and is supported by modern browsers, compatibility with older devices or software may be limited.
-
AVI (Audio Video Interleave)
AVI is an older container format that, while still supported by some media players, is less commonly used for acquiring videos from YouTube due to its limited codec support and larger file sizes compared to MP4 and WebM. An individual attempting to download an AVI file may encounter compatibility issues with newer devices or require specific codecs to be installed. The declining popularity of AVI makes it a less desirable option for video acquisition.
-
MKV (Matroska)
MKV is a flexible container format that can encapsulate various video, audio, and subtitle streams. It supports a wide range of codecs and is often used for high-quality video encoding. A user seeking to download a video with multiple audio tracks or subtitle options may find MKV to be a suitable format. However, MKV files may not be natively supported by all devices, requiring the use of specialized media players.
In summary, the choice of file format significantly impacts the usability and accessibility of acquired YouTube videos. MP4 and WebM offer a balance of quality and compatibility, while AVI and MKV cater to specific needs such as legacy support or advanced encoding options. By carefully selecting the appropriate file format, users can ensure that their downloaded videos can be enjoyed across diverse platforms and devices, maximizing the value of their acquired content.
7. Terms of Service
The Terms of Service agreement, or ToS, functions as a legally binding contract between a service provider and its users. Within the context of obtaining video content from YouTube, the ToS dictates the permissible and prohibited actions related to accessing and utilizing the platform’s content. Consequently, adherence to these terms is essential for users considering obtaining video content for offline viewing.
-
Prohibition of Unauthorized Downloads
YouTube’s ToS explicitly prohibits the unauthorized downloading, reproduction, distribution, or modification of its content. This facet asserts that the mere act of viewing a video on YouTube does not grant users the right to permanently store or redistribute the video. For instance, downloading a copyrighted music video without explicit permission from the copyright holder directly violates this clause. The implications of such actions extend to potential legal repercussions for copyright infringement.
-
Restrictions on Circumvention of Security Measures
The ToS restricts users from circumventing any security measures implemented by YouTube to protect its content. This includes utilizing third-party software or methods designed to bypass download restrictions. As an example, employing a browser extension or website that facilitates video downloads directly contravenes this provision. The ramifications of such circumvention can result in account suspension or legal action.
-
Permitted Uses and Exceptions
While the ToS generally prohibits unauthorized downloads, it may outline limited exceptions or permitted uses of the platform’s content. These exceptions typically relate to fair use principles, educational purposes, or scenarios where explicit permission has been granted by the copyright holder. An instructor using a short, transformative excerpt from a YouTube video for educational analysis may fall under fair use guidelines, provided proper attribution is given. However, the applicability of such exceptions is subject to interpretation and legal scrutiny.
-
Consequences of Violation
Violating YouTube’s ToS can result in a range of consequences, including account suspension, termination of access to the platform, and potential legal action for copyright infringement. For instance, a user repeatedly downloading copyrighted material may face permanent account closure and potential legal liability from copyright holders. The severity of the consequences depends on the nature and extent of the violation, as well as the policies of YouTube and applicable copyright laws.
These facets clearly illustrate the critical importance of understanding and complying with YouTube’s Terms of Service when considering the acquisition of video content. While various methods may exist to technically enable downloads, the legal permissibility hinges entirely on adherence to the ToS and applicable copyright laws. Failure to respect these regulations can result in significant repercussions, underscoring the need for informed and responsible engagement with YouTube’s content.
Frequently Asked Questions
The following section addresses common inquiries regarding the practice of acquiring video files from the YouTube platform. The information provided aims to clarify legal considerations, technical aspects, and potential risks associated with this activity.
Question 1: Is downloading videos from YouTube legal?
The legality of acquiring video content from YouTube hinges on copyright law. Downloading copyrighted material without permission from the copyright holder constitutes infringement. Fair use principles and Creative Commons licenses may provide exceptions under specific circumstances. Consultation with legal counsel is advisable for definitive clarification.
Question 2: What are the potential risks associated with using third-party downloaders?
Third-party software and online services may introduce security vulnerabilities, including malware infections, phishing attacks, and data harvesting. Furthermore, such tools may violate YouTube’s Terms of Service, potentially resulting in account suspension or legal action. Use caution and prioritize reputable sources.
Question 3: What video quality can be expected when downloading from YouTube?
The obtainable video quality is limited by the original upload and the capabilities of the downloading method. Factors such as resolution, bitrate, frame rate, and codec influence the final quality. Compromises between file size and video fidelity are often necessary.
Question 4: Which file formats are commonly used for downloaded YouTube videos?
MP4 is a widely supported format offering a balance between file size and compatibility. WebM is also prevalent, particularly for higher resolution videos. Other formats, such as AVI and MKV, may be encountered, although compatibility issues may arise.
Question 5: How can the risk of downloading malicious software be minimized?
Employ reputable antivirus software and maintain up-to-date security patches. Verify the authenticity of software sources before downloading. Exercise caution when encountering pop-up advertisements or suspicious redirects. Regularly scan downloaded files for potential threats.
Question 6: What alternatives exist for offline viewing of YouTube content?
YouTube Premium offers an official method for downloading videos for offline viewing within the YouTube application. This service requires a subscription fee and adheres to YouTube’s Terms of Service. Screen recording represents another alternative, although it may result in lower video quality.
